Anyone attending this year's MLA Annual Conference may want to check out:

Thursday, Oct. 30, 2003
8:45-10:15 a.m.
T05 Democratization of Government Data: Available But Useful?
An informed public is the foundation of democracy. Governments are the largest purveyors and publishers of statistical information. Finding and using these statistical resources from all levels of government can be challenging. This program will explore heavy and under used sites, and question their usability for the non-statistician.
Speaker: Shawn Nicholson, Head, Government Documents Library, Michigan State University
Sponsored by the Reference Division

Friday, October 31, 2003
8:45-10:15 a.m.
F04 Navigating the Bureau of Labor Statistics Website
Attendees will learn useful navigation tips and discover where the hiddent treasures are located. Learn where to find consumer and producer price indexes, family expenditures, payby occupation and area, workplace fatalities, employment and unemployment, labor force projections and more.
Speaker: Ronald Guzicki, Regional Economist, Bureau of Labor Statistics
Sponsored by the Conference Program Committee
